About the Producer
Beaver Pond is a small distillery from central Massachusetts that specializes in producing brandy especially unaged eau-de-vie and aged apple, grape and peach brandies. There aren’t many details on the distillery out there and it doesn’t look like they typically allow visitors. What I did find out is that they source the majority of their fruit from MA with some, like apricot and cherries, from upstate NY. The distillery was started and is operated by a guy named Jerry Friedman, a former immigration lawyer who started the distillery as a second career.

Details
- 45% abv
- Unaged
- Distilled fon a 50 gal pot still from Germany.
- Fermented and distilled from Cayuga grapes skins from SE MA.
- Activated charcol filtered.
- Uses 16kg of fruit per liter of spirit.

Nose
A strong butteriness or oiliness to it. Earthiness but nowhere near as much as some traditional Italian grappas. Traces of sweet, non-descript fruitiness and butter cream. Medium intensity and lightly sweet. Pleasant and with some complexity. Solid but not amazing.
Palate
Very similar to the nose with butter and oiliness, earthiness and white grapes. Palate adds a light crispt or tart sensation. Medium bodied, medium intensity and lightly sweet. Texture is oily. Same as the nose, solid but nothing really to sett it apart from other options.
Finish
Medium, sweet and earthy.
Rating: 5
Overall
Again not much to say here. It’s a solid and balanced grappa but with nothing that really elevated it to the next level. Has just a little bit of everything I expect in a grappa, earthiness, oiliness and fruitiness but nothing that really jumps out at you. One of the weaker options from Beaver Pond but still a quality product.
